But what exactly is a casement window, and what makes it a preferred choice for countless homeowners and architects globally?
Simply put, a casement window is a window that is attached to its frame by hinges at the side. Unlike double-hung windows that slide up and down, or sliding windows that move horizontally, casement windows open outwards, swinging wide like a door. Understanding how a casement window operates is key to appreciating its unique advantages. Most casement windows are operated by a crank mechanism, which allows you to effortlessly open and close the window, controlling its position to capture the perfect breeze or seal it tightly against the elements. This mechanism is typically positioned at the bottom of the frame, making it incredibly user-friendly, even for those with limited mobility.
One of the most celebrated features of casement windows is their ability to provide superior ventilation . Because the entire sash opens outward, it acts like a scoop, directing fresh air into your home. This is particularly effective in cross-ventilation strategies, allowing you to quickly air out a room or maintain a constant flow of fresh air. Furthermore, because the operating hardware is concealed within the frame, casement windows offer unobstructed views . Unlike sliding windows which always have a frame portion overlapping the glass, casement windows provide a clean, expansive pane of glass, allowing you to fully appreciate your surroundings without interruption.
When it comes to energy efficiency, casement windows are often considered superior to many other window types. The design inherently creates a very tight seal when closed. As the sash closes, it presses firmly against the frame, often using a multi-point locking system that pulls the sash snugly into place. This compression seal minimizes air infiltration, making them highly effective at preventing drafts and heat loss in winter, and heat gain in summer. Security is another area where casement windows shine. The crank mechanism and internal locking systems mean that they cannot be opened from the outside. Many designs feature multi-point locking systems, engaging at several points around the sash to create an incredibly robust barrier against intruders. This inherent security, combined with ease of operation, makes them an excellent choice for ground-floor installations or any area where peace of mind is paramount. Additionally, the crank operation makes them easily accessible and operable, even for windows placed over counters or sinks.

Many modern casement windows are designed with hinges that allow the sash to pivot far enough from the frame to enable easy cleaning of both exterior and interior glass surfaces from inside your home. This feature is particularly valuable for windows on upper floors, enhancing safety and convenience during maintenance tasks.
Did you know? Casement windows are one of the oldest window styles, dating back to medieval times in Europe, originally featuring wooden or metal frames and small panes of glass. Their enduring popularity is a testament to their practical design and aesthetic appeal.
